It is related to econometrics, however using simple algebraic logic we can solve this problem. General formula with residual is [tex]y=2x+1.5+r[/tex], where r is a residual. Plugging the pair into the formula, we obtain that [tex]4=2*1+1.5+r[/tex] and r=0.5
